/* *  linux/arch/m32r/mm/discontig.c * *  Discontig memory support * *  Copyright (c) 2003  Hitoshi Yamamoto */#include <linux/config.h>#include <linux/mm.h>#include <linux/bootmem.h>#include <linux/mmzone.h>#include <linux/initrd.h>#include <linux/nodemask.h>#include <linux/module.h>#include <asm/setup.h>extern char _end[];struct pglist_data *node_data[MAX_NUMNODES];EXPORT_SYMBOL(node_data);static bootmem_data_t node_bdata[MAX_NUMNODES] __initdata;pg_data_t m32r_node_data[MAX_NUMNODES];/* Memory profile */typedef struct {	unsigned long start_pfn;	unsigned long pages;	unsigned long holes;	unsigned long free_pfn;} mem_prof_t;static mem_prof_t mem_prof[MAX_NUMNODES];static void __init mem_prof_init(void){	unsigned long start_pfn, holes, free_pfn;	const unsigned long zone_alignment = 1UL << (MAX_ORDER - 1);	unsigned long ul;	mem_prof_t *mp;	/* Node#0 SDRAM */	mp = &mem_prof[0];	mp->start_pfn = PFN_UP(CONFIG_MEMORY_START);	mp->pages = PFN_DOWN(CONFIG_MEMORY_SIZE);	mp->holes = 0;	mp->free_pfn = PFN_UP(__pa(_end));	/* Node#1 internal SRAM */	mp = &mem_prof[1];	start_pfn = free_pfn = PFN_UP(CONFIG_IRAM_START);	holes = 0;	if (start_pfn & (zone_alignment - 1)) {		ul = zone_alignment;		while (start_pfn >= ul)			ul += zone_alignment;		start_pfn = ul - zone_alignment;		holes = free_pfn - start_pfn;	}	mp->start_pfn = start_pfn;	mp->pages = PFN_DOWN(CONFIG_IRAM_SIZE) + holes;	mp->holes = holes;	mp->free_pfn = PFN_UP(CONFIG_IRAM_START);}unsigned long __init setup_memory(void){	unsigned long bootmap_size;	unsigned long min_pfn;	int nid;	mem_prof_t *mp;	max_low_pfn = 0;	min_low_pfn = -1;	mem_prof_init();	for_each_online_node(nid) {		mp = &mem_prof[nid];		NODE_DATA(nid)=(pg_data_t *)&m32r_node_data[nid];		NODE_DATA(nid)->bdata = &node_bdata[nid];		min_pfn = mp->start_pfn;		max_pfn = mp->start_pfn + mp->pages;		bootmap_size = init_bootmem_node(NODE_DATA(nid), mp->free_pfn,			mp->start_pfn, max_pfn);		free_bootmem_node(NODE_DATA(nid), PFN_PHYS(mp->start_pfn),			PFN_PHYS(mp->pages));		reserve_bootmem_node(NODE_DATA(nid), PFN_PHYS(mp->start_pfn),			PFN_PHYS(mp->free_pfn - mp->start_pfn) + bootmap_size);		if (max_low_pfn < max_pfn)			max_low_pfn = max_pfn;		if (min_low_pfn > min_pfn)			min_low_pfn = min_pfn;	}#ifdef CONFIG_BLK_DEV_INITRD	if (LOADER_TYPE && INITRD_START) {		if (INITRD_START + INITRD_SIZE <= PFN_PHYS(max_low_pfn)) {			reserve_bootmem_node(NODE_DATA(0), INITRD_START,				INITRD_SIZE);			initrd_start = INITRD_START ?				INITRD_START + PAGE_OFFSET : 0;			initrd_end = initrd_start + INITRD_SIZE;			printk("initrd:start[%08lx],size[%08lx]\n",				initrd_start, INITRD_SIZE);		} else {			printk("initrd extends beyond end of memory "				"(0x%08lx > 0x%08lx)\ndisabling initrd\n",				INITRD_START + INITRD_SIZE,				PFN_PHYS(max_low_pfn));			initrd_start = 0;		}	}#endif	/* CONFIG_BLK_DEV_INITRD */	return max_low_pfn;}#define START_PFN(nid)	\	(NODE_DATA(nid)->bdata->node_boot_start >> PAGE_SHIFT)#define MAX_LOW_PFN(nid)	(NODE_DATA(nid)->bdata->node_low_pfn)unsigned long __init zone_sizes_init(void){	unsigned long zones_size[MAX_NR_ZONES], zholes_size[MAX_NR_ZONES];	unsigned long low, start_pfn;	unsigned long holes = 0;	int nid, i;	mem_prof_t *mp;	pgdat_list = NULL;	for (nid = num_online_nodes() - 1 ; nid >= 0 ; nid--) {		NODE_DATA(nid)->pgdat_next = pgdat_list;		pgdat_list = NODE_DATA(nid);	}	for_each_online_node(nid) {		mp = &mem_prof[nid];		for (i = 0 ; i < MAX_NR_ZONES ; i++) {			zones_size[i] = 0;			zholes_size[i] = 0;		}		start_pfn = START_PFN(nid);		low = MAX_LOW_PFN(nid);		zones_size[ZONE_DMA] = low - start_pfn;		zholes_size[ZONE_DMA] = mp->holes;		holes += zholes_size[ZONE_DMA];		free_area_init_node(nid, NODE_DATA(nid), zones_size,			start_pfn, zholes_size);	}	/*	 * For test	 *  Use all area of internal RAM.	 *  see __alloc_pages()	 */	NODE_DATA(1)->node_zones->pages_min = 0;	NODE_DATA(1)->node_zones->pages_low = 0;	NODE_DATA(1)->node_zones->pages_high = 0;	return holes;}
